
Egyptian Minister of Social Solidarity Ahmed Borai signed a decree on Wednesday dissolving the Muslim Brotherhood association, Egyptian television reported. Addressing a press conference here today, Borai said the court also ordered creation of a special committee under the government’s rule which will take over properties previously possessed by the Brotherhood. The body was officially created October 2, 2013.(QNA) September 23, a Cairo court ruled that the association was illegal, granting the claim against the Islamic body by the leftist Tagammu Party. Under the verdict, the association’s assets and property will be arrested, including its offices and missions.
